Conan is a native macOS application designed to enhance the workflow of developers working with Claude Code, an AI-powered coding assistant. By providing a live heads-up display (HUD), Conan surfaces all interactions—prompts, tool calls, skills, and token usage—in real-time, giving users immediate insights into the AI's activity. This real-time visibility makes it easier for developers to monitor, debug, and optimize their AI interactions directly from their Mac environment. Its native integration ensures a seamless, smooth experience, making it especially appealing for Mac users who rely on Claude Code for coding, automation, or AI-driven tasks. Inspector reimagines the design-to-code workflow by integrating visual editing directly with AI-powered code generation. Designed for developers, designers, and product teams, it allows users to click on UI elements within a design interface, make visual adjustments, and have those changes automatically reflected in the underlying codebase. The tool connects seamlessly with popular AI agents like Claude Code, Codex, and Cursor, streamlining the often tedious handoff process between design and development. Its unique approach eliminates the need for manual code edits or back-and-forth communication, enabling rapid prototyping and iteration.
